The baby-food market in China is booming, with dairy manufacturer Danone reporting a more-than-50% growth in sales in infant formula. Improved standards and a small rise in the birth rate have increased demand. Panjiva data shows Chinese imports of infant formula reached $391 million in August, 72% higher than a year earlier and the highest since at least 2013. Formula has lagged broader dairy imports in the past year as U.S. farmers have regained access to the market, though total imports are still 21% below their January 2014 peak.
